Search Intent & Audience Insights
Understanding the search intent behind financial local SEO queries in Singapore is critical for high-impact campaigns:
| Search Intent Type | Examples in Private Banking | Content Strategy |
|---|---|---|
| Informational | "What is private banking in Singapore?" | Educational articles, blogs on private banking benefits |
| Navigational | "UBS private bank Singapore address" | Optimized Google Business Profiles, local citations |
| Transactional | "Best private bank for wealth management Singapore" | Landing pages with CTAs, lead capture forms |
| Commercial Investigation | "Private bank fees comparison Singapore" | Comparison charts, case studies, testimonials |

Strategy Framework — Step-by-Step to Financial Local SEO Success
Adopting a structured approach will help financial advertisers and wealth managers achieve trust and visibility.
1. Keyword & Competitor Research
- Identify high-intent financial local SEO keywords relevant to Singapore private banking.
- Analyze competitors’ Google Business Profiles, backlinks, and local citations.
2. Google Business Profile Optimization
- Complete all profile fields with accurate NAP (Name, Address, Phone).
- Regularly update posts on market insights, awards, client testimonials.
- Utilize Q&A and respond promptly to reviews to foster trust.
3. Content Strategy Development
- Develop authoritative blog posts, whitepapers, and guides tailored to Singapore’s private banking clients.
- Leverage FinanceWorld.io for investment and finance content collaboration.
- Create FAQs addressing compliance, costs, and service differentiation.
4. On-Page & Technical SEO
- Optimize metadata, header tags, and schema markup for local relevance.
- Improve site speed and mobile usability to meet Google’s Core Web Vitals.
5. Link Building & Citations
- Secure backlinks from authoritative sources and financial directories.

Risks, Compliance & Ethics (YMYL Guardrails, Disclaimers, Pitfalls)
Navigating YMYL (Your Money or Your Life) content guidelines is critical in the finance sector to maintain trust and comply with regulations.
Key Compliance Points
- Avoid providing direct financial advice; always use disclaimers such as:
“This is not financial advice.” - Ensure content is fact-checked, transparent about sources, and clearly discloses conflicts of interest.
- Monitor Google updates regularly to align with evolving E-E-A-T criteria.
- Protect client privacy and data security (GDPR, PDPA compliance).
- Avoid misleading claims or guarantees about returns.
FAQs — Financial Local SEO for Private Banks in Singapore
1. What is financial local SEO for private banks?
Financial local SEO involves optimizing a bank’s online presence to rank highly in local search results, making it easier for clients in Singapore to find and trust their services.
2. Why is trust important in financial local SEO?
Trust signals like verified reviews, authoritative content, and transparent information increase client confidence, improving lead conversion and retention.
3. How do Google’s E-E-A-T and YMYL guidelines impact financial SEO?
They enforce higher standards for content quality, requiring expertise, authority, and trustworthiness, especially for financial topics affecting money and life decisions.
4. What are effective keywords for private banking local SEO in Singapore?
Keywords such as “private bank Singapore,” “wealth management Singapore,” “asset allocation Singapore,” and “private equity advisory Singapore” perform well when localized.
5. How can financial advertisers track ROI in local SEO campaigns?
By monitoring KPIs like CPL, CAC, LTV, organic rankings, and conversion rates using tools like Google Analytics and CRM systems.
